Today, April 23, public defenders across the country are participating in a Day of Action to support the constitutional right to counsel.

This follows events in San Francisco, where Chief Public Defender Mano Raju was held in contempt and fined after declining to take on additional felony cases due to already high caseloads. This situation has sparked a broader national conversation about ensuring public defense systems allow for effective, ethical representation. We’re joining in solidarity by wearing black and standing with public defenders nationwide.

We are grateful for the continued support of the Hamilton County Board of County Commissioners and the funding we receive to provide services for the people of Hamilton County.
